Pump Systems Explained
A pump may seem straightforward at first, however its performance is dependent on various working parts. The motor is the driving force and the internal components are the ones that create the motion and the structure is responsible for controlling the flow.
Different pumps work in different ways. Some depend heavily on speed and rotation, while others focus on controlled flow of heavier fluids. Industrial pumps and spare parts providers help bridge this gap by providing solutions and components that can meet the different requirements.
It is important to be aware of the role of the pump in the working environment. This will enable you to choose the best system.
Why Do Spare Parts Play a Bigger Role Than We Expected
Over time, even well-built equipment experiences wear. Bearings, seals, as well as internal components are always under stress during the course of operations. The components could begin to wear, causing the system to run less effectively.
Access to dependable industrial pumps and spare part suppliers makes maintenance more manageable. Parts that are compatible with the original design help restore the performance of your pump without making unnecessary adjustments. The system will continue to function without any interruptions. The smoother the process the more vital it is to use the right components in place at the correct moment.
Matching equipment with real-life work conditions
Industrial environments are often different. Pumps used in water treatment differ from those employed in chemical processing facilities. This is why choosing the appropriate pump is not just about specifications and what it can do in actual conditions.
Industrial pumps manufacturers offer a wide range of options to meet these needs. Each pump type, including drainage pumps as well as slurry pumps, and process pumps is designed specifically with the intended use in mind. It is important to select pumps that are appropriate in the specific application. This helps prevent from inefficiency the future. It is essential to ensure that the pump is compatible with the surroundings to ensure consistent results.
